The Seahawks defensive front is down a couple more members with Nazair Jones and Dion Jordan declared out for Sunday night’s game against Philadelphia.

Jones could not practice this week because of a sprained ankle while Jordan will miss his second consecutive game because of a neck injury.

That’s the bad news.

The good news is that the five Seahawks players who were listed as questionable – a list that included four starters – are all active as safety Earl Thomas, offensive tackle Duane Brown, linebacker Bobby Wagner and tight end Jimmy Graham are all in uniform. Linebacker D.J. Alexander, a special-teams ace, is also active after being listed as questionable.

Rodney Coe, who was promoted to the regular roster this week, is inactive as well, giving the Seahawks just seven defensive linemen who are active and in uniform.

Safety Kam Chancellor and guard Oday Aboushi had already been ruled out while receiver David Moore is inactive. Moore was promoted to the active roster two weeks ago as the Seahawks were worried about losing him to another team.

The Eagles are missing starting middle linebacker Joe Walker, who was questionable because of a neck injury. Also inactive for Philadelphia: QB Nate Sudfeld, WR Marcus Johnson, DE Steven Means, T Will Beatty and DT Elijah Qualls.
